Jordan Elliot's five goals helped the Midlanders defeat Welsh Wanderers 14-8, while there was a five-goal contribution from Chris Icely in Polytechnic's 12-7 success against London rivals Penguin.
For remaining teams, there remains much to play for when the Division 2 programme completes at Lancaster next month.
Worthing boosted their prospects with a 15-1 defeat of bottom team Manchester Hawks - including four goals apiece for Peter Benedek and Joe Hazeldine - and a 10-4 win over Croydon, including four goals by Shaun Hochkiss.
Sutton & Cheam also claimed two victories - 14-11 against Penguin after building a 5-0 lead in the first three minutes and 14-6 against Manchester Hawks.
